Son of Emperor Fernando I and Ana of Hungary. Educated in Spain along with his cousin Felipe II. He became the King of the Romans, Hohemia and Hungary and Emperor in 1564. Note the Hapsburg "facies", particularly the overgrowth of the mandible, jaw or lower maxilla. The painting is stereotypic of the style used by "Tiziano" (Titian). |
